Twitter announced plans to test USDC payments from Stripe provider

22.04.2022

Stripe, a payment provider for online businesses, has launched transaction processing on USDC assets using Polygon blockchain technology. The first users of the product will be the well-known social network Twitter.

Payments are based on Stripe Connect technology, which simplifies the implementation of online transactions. The company stated that Twitter uses payment to content creators from the proceeds of product monetization - Ticketed Spaces and Super Follows. At the moment, a certain group of authors will be able to independently choose the option of payments in one of the stablecoins.

According to the company's product director Esther Crawford, Twitter is the platform where people return daily to chat. Twitter constantly supports those who earn money and attract a different audience of users. The ability to transact through Stripe is aimed at the comfort and convenience of all social network participants.

The Polygon algorithm was not chosen by chance. The blockchain implies fairly low fees, while the speed of operations is quite high. Polygon has close integration with ETH and a number of other popular wallets.

It should be noted that Polygon is a secure L2 level network and independent sidechains. The main task of the algorithm is to scale ETH, reduce transaction fees, and provide users with high processing speed.

Stripe announced its plans to expand support for other coins. Moreover, by the end of this year, the company will implement digital payment support for 120 countries. The provider has previously reported support for a number of crypto platforms and NFT markets.
